Chris Munford from the band Incredible Force of Junior joined Tullycraft prior to the recording of this album, making the three piece a foursome.
On this sophomore release, Tullycraft introduced electronic beats and a punk-ish sound contrasting with their debut Old Traditions, New Standards.
The entire record was self-recorded using an Otari MX5050 8-track analog tape machine at a house rented by Munford and drummer Jeff Fell.
The house was located across the street from a Subaru dealership, inspiring the album's title.
Jen Abercrombie from the Los Angeles band Rizzo provided additional vocals on many of the songs.
